Storm GEZANI May Affect Over One Million People in Mozambique
TheWkly Analysis
Storm GEZANI may affect over one million people, according to the Mozambique Information Agency. The Mozambique Information Agency is the source of this information. This report highlights the potential impact of Storm GEZANI. The agency provided details on the possible effects. Such warnings from the Mozambique Information Agency indicate a significant event.
